what about web sites with commercial intent? the GSL FAQ states:
[INDENT]Q. What do I do on my website if I can not use the GSL? A. Wizards will release a fansite policy in the future that will offer a limited license for specified uses. Websites are not licensed under the GSL.[/INDENT]
is wizards saying that no one can publish commercial content aimed at using their system on the internet? it can only be ink-on-paper?
